DILG bars 17 Zambo SK officials from assuming posts

Rizal Plaza and City Hall of Zamboanga

ZAMBOANGA CITY–The Department of the Interior and Local Government (DILG) said 17 Sangguniang Kabataan (SK) officials here will not be allowed to assume their posts for failure to comply with necessary requirements.

Isidro Cillio Jr., operations chief of DILG-Zamboanga, on Tuesday said the SK officials, who are all councilors, failed to undergo the SK mandatory training last month.

Cillio said that 13 of them are from the barangays of Arena Blanco, Curuan, Landang Gua, Lapakan, Mariki, Pangapuyan, Quiniput, Sibulao, Tagasilay, Tumalutab, and Zone 1. Two of them are from Rio Hondo and the remaining two are from Tigtabon.

“They did not attend (the training), therefore they will not be allowed to assume office,” Cillio said.

He said the mandatory training is pursuant to a joint circular from the DILG, National Youth Commission, and Commission on Election.

He said the first training was conducted earlier last month and a special training was held on Friday, June 29, to give opportunity to those who failed to attend the first training.

Cillio said they have reached out to the SK officials but received no response.

He said they are awaiting instructions from the DILG central office on whether or not to declare the positions vacant.

Each barangay must have one SK chairperson and seven councilors (kagawads). (R. G. Antonet Go/PNA)
